Extending Smart Grid / AMI Deployments The deployment of Smart Grid technologies such as AMI provides clear benefits while introducing potential risks. Security experts and the Federal government (including NIST, DHS, DOE, and FERC) have issued risk warnings regarding national security and consumer personal information related to the deployment of Smart Grid technologies. Further concerns are expressed in the Obama administration’s 60-Day Cyberspace Policy Review, which urges the Federal government to require strong security standards to guard against large-scale Smart Grid cyber and physical attacks. Until security standards and regulations are officially adopted, there is a significant risk that Smart Grid and AMI equipment purchased and deployed in the interim will be non-conformant, resulting in a decrease in the useful life of the equipment. A reasonable approach to increase the useful life of Smart Grid and AMI equipment is to ensure that it conforms to current best practice security standards that will serve as the foundation for future Smart Grid and AMI standards and regulations. Many of the proposed security requirements are based on existing NIST standards and requirements, including Federal Information Processing Standards (FIPS) and the SP-800 Special Publication series. Companies currently procuring Smart Grid components could extend the fielded life of this equipment by specifying compliance with these NIST standards and requirements.
